CP is caused by injury to the central nervous system and the brain that can happen prior to birth during labor and birth or after a traumatic event or accident at any age. The neurodevelopmental disorder can affect movement and motor control as well as vision, speech, and more. Certain children with CP have a full life and others require extensive care and 24 hour care. Medical professionals are required to provide a high quality of care when they provide treatment for patients. If they fail to abide with this obligation and a patient suffers an injury resulting in CP and CP, then the medical professional may be held accountable for negligence. Families must demonstrate, in order to prevail in a CP case that the medical professional acted in violation of their professional standards and caused a child's injury. They must also show that the injury caused quantifiable damages, such as suffering and pain as well as loss of income, medical expenses, special education requirements, and other economic harm.
